The Frankfurter Buchmesse, reportedly known as the world’s largest trade fair for books, opened its doors to participants around the globe celebrating books and their authors. The massive book fair also celebrated its 75th anniversary this year. Slovenia, their guest of honor this year, presented itself as a nation with a rich literary history in addition to being a desirable tourism destination.
It is the best platform for publishers and authors to engage with international audiences and share stories. This year, over 105,000 trade visitors from 130 countries and 110,000 audiences participated in this big event. This year attracted more visitors compared to last year when there were 93,000 trade visitors and 87,000 audiences. Over 2,600 activities were covered by more than 7,000 media professionals during the five days of the exhibition.

The author, Dr. Richard Dew, has been a family physician in East Tennessee for fifty years. Following the murder of his 21-year-old son, he became active in Compassionate Friends, an international support group for families whose children have died. He is the author of three previous books: Medicine with a Human Touch, Rachel’s Cry: A Journey through Grief and The Other Side of Silence. He and his wife, Jean, live in Knoxville, Tennessee.

“When Sorrow Comes: What Can God, You, and Others Do to Help Cope with Grief?” is divided into six chapters addressing various aspects of the topic, such as God and grief, helping yourself and others, special circumstances like the death of a child, grief relative to homicide, suicide, and substance abuse, and ways to hold onto faith.
It explores what grief is, its stages, and the symptoms within each one while examining why the loss has happened and other existential questions. Taking steps to heal oneself, such as doing activities, being alone, taking care of one’s physical health, attending support groups, and doing rituals, can help. The chapter on helping other grieving people also offers what to do and what not to do.
